Output 5e70ffa576c5071bac9e033c171c7aa084307df4f7389f33efb052e209998181:0

value
31599000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 539b715091456c6fbf9dfea6a54ab1931e90ae1e OP_EQUAL
address
MFXEXhJrGyTQYTketwUWabMR4jXRmu3HbS
transaction
5e70ffa576c5071bac9e033c171c7aa084307df4f7389f33efb052e209998181
spent
true